About BC
Brunswick Corporation designs, manufactures and markets recreational marine products, including marine propulsion products and boats, as well as parts and accessories for the marine and RV markets. Its segments include Propulsion, Engine Parts and Accessories (Engine P&A), Navico Group, and Boat. The Propulsion segment designs, manufactures, and sells engines, controls, rigging, and propellers globally. The Engine P&A segment sells products such as engine parts and consumables, including oils and lubricants, electrical products, boat parts and systems, and also includes its marine parts and accessories distribution businesses. The Navico Group segment designs, develops, manufactures, and markets products and systems for the marine, RV, specialty vehicle, mobile and industrial markets, as well as aftermarket channels. The Boat segment consists of the Brunswick Boat Group (Boat Group), which manufactures and distributes recreational boats, and business acceleration.

- Partnership Launch: Sheffield Financial and Mercury Marine have initiated a retail financing partnership aimed at simplifying the purchase process for Mercury outboard engines and boat packages, enhancing customer satisfaction through competitive rates and a digital experience.
- Enhanced Digital Experience: Customers can utilize Sheffield's online prequalification technology for financing applications, ensuring a consistent financing experience across marketing channels, thereby meeting modern consumer expectations for fast and transparent financing.
- Rapid Credit Decisions: The program includes installment financing for Mercury outboards and boat packages, with customers receiving support from Sheffield's specialized marine underwriting team seven days a week, ensuring quick credit decisions and a consistent financing experience.
- Market Leadership: Sheffield Financial, a division of Truist Bank with 33 years of industry experience, has financed millions of customers, further solidifying its market position in marine, powersports, and outdoor equipment financing.

- Sales Growth: Brunswick Corporation reported net sales of $5.4 billion for 2025, a 2% increase year-over-year, marking the first annual sales growth in three years, reflecting improved market conditions and strong wholesale orders.
- Free Cash Flow Increase: The company generated free cash flow of $442 million, up 56% year-over-year, providing robust funding for future investments and shareholder returns, highlighting its financial health.
- Business Expansion: The Propulsion segment saw a 23% increase in Q4 sales and unveiled the 808 horsepower outboard engine concept, maintaining market share leadership while securing exclusive agreements with multiple OEMs, enhancing competitive advantages.
- 2026 Outlook: Management anticipates revenue between $5.6 billion and $5.8 billion for 2026, with adjusted EPS ranging from $3.80 to $4.40, remaining optimistic about market prospects despite facing $35 million to $45 million in tariff costs.
